    USB Serial Port giving junk data

    navig2712 Pundit
    Replied to answer on July 19, 2023 at 6:08 am

    So yes I want you to hook up the TX pin to an oscilloscope and check and decode the data coming start by sending "Hello" from MCU and see what you are getting. OR If you don't want to get into that much trouble take a working USB to Serial converter that are dirt cheap and easily available in marketRead more

    So yes I want you to hook up the TX pin to an oscilloscope and check and decode the data coming start by sending “Hello” from MCU and see what you are getting.
    OR
    If you don’t want to get into that much trouble take a working USB to Serial converter that are dirt cheap and easily available in market connect your TX line to RX for that converter and see if you are getting right data, If yes then the issue is with the IC if No then the issue is with the data that is being transmitted (MCU).

    Either way you will have your answer.
    Also before starting all this check the pins pf QFN package if they have been soldered properly ,Cold solder joint can also cause this is sort of issue.
    Use a thin pin multimeter for it.

    Let me know your progress.
    All the best.
